The Ministry of Home Affairs has designated 23 Pakistan-based operatives linked to Lashkar-e-Taiba, Jaish-e-Mohammed and other terror outfits as terrorists under the Unlawful Activities (Prevention) Act, taking the total number of designated individuals to 80. The list includes 17 Pakistani nationals and six Indians, all currently operating from Pakistan or Pakistan-occupied Kashmir. Among them is Bengaluru engineer Mohammed Shaheed Faisal, accused of recruiting youths, raising terror funds and handling multiple Karnataka-based terror modules, including the 2024 Rameshwaram Cafe blast. The list also features close aides of Hafiz Saeed and senior Jaish operatives allegedly involved in infiltration, drone-based arms supply, recruitment and major terror attacks targeting India. US President Donald Trump said Washington could eliminate Iran’s remaining leadership “with one shot” if it chose to, referring to senior Iranian officials gathered for the state funeral of late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, who was killed in US-Israeli airstrikes on February 28. Trump, however, said the United States deliberately avoided such action to preserve ongoing nuclear negotiations with Tehran. “They are all there. One shot, but we are not going to do that because then we would have nobody to negotiate with,” he told Axios. Trump had earlier said he had given Iran a “week off” to observe Khamenei’s funeral before diplomatic efforts resumed. (PC: MSN)

Paraguay goalkeeper Carlos Coronel has explained the heated post-match incident with Kylian Mbappé after France's 1-0 FIFA World Cup Round of 16 victory. Coronel admitted he threw the ball toward Mbappé after feeling ignored when the French captain declined his handshake following the final whistle. He insisted the act was born out of frustration rather than hostility, saying emotions ran high after Paraguay's narrow elimination. The incident briefly sparked tension on the pitch before teammates intervened. France advanced to the quarterfinals, while Paraguay exited the tournament after a spirited defensive performance against the former world champions.

Security forces have launched an intensive search operation in Jammu and Kashmir's Shopian district following intelligence reports about the presence of militants linked to the Lashkar-e-Taiba (LeT). The joint operation, involving the Army, Jammu and Kashmir Police, and paramilitary forces, has led to cordon-and-search efforts across suspected locations. Authorities are conducting thorough searches while maintaining heightened security to prevent militant movement or attacks. No exchange of fire or casualties had been reported at the time of the operation. Officials said the search would continue until the area is fully cleared and secured. (PC: The Hindu)

India has dropped one place to 125th in the Global Passport Index 2026, reflecting the relative strength of its passport compared with others worldwide. Despite the slight decline in ranking, Indian passport holders can now travel visa-free or obtain a visa on arrival in 54 destinations, an improvement over previous years. The index evaluates passports based on global mobility and ease of international travel. While countries like Singapore, Japan and several European nations continue to dominate the rankings, India’s expanded travel access signals gradual progress, even as its overall global position slipped. France secured a tense 1-0 victory over Paraguay in the FIFA World Cup 2026 Round of 16, booking a quarterfinal clash with Morocco. Captain Kylian Mbappé scored the decisive goal from the penalty spot in the 70th minute after a VAR review confirmed a foul on Désiré Doué. Paraguay frustrated France with disciplined defending and physical play, while goalkeeper Mike Maignan made crucial late saves to preserve the lead. Despite dominating possession, France struggled to break down Paraguay until Mbappé's intervention, extending Les Bleus' title bid with another resilient knockout-stage performance. (PC: India Today)

Morocco stormed into the FIFA World Cup 2026 quarter-finals with a commanding 3-0 victory over Canada in their Round of 16 clash in Houston. After a tense first half, Azzedine Ounahi broke the deadlock before scoring again after the restart to put the Atlas Lions firmly in control. Substitute Soufiane Rahimi sealed the win deep into stoppage time after being introduced following an injury to tournament top-scorer Ismael Saibari. Brahim Díaz provided assists for Ounahi’s second goal and Rahimi’s late strike as Morocco completed a dominant second-half display. The African champions now await the winner of the France-Paraguay Round of 16 match in the quarter-finals.

Defending Wimbledon champion Iga Swiatek crashed out in the third round after a stunning 7-6 (11-9), 6-2 defeat to 21-year-old Alexandra Eala on Centre Court. The upset saw Eala become the first Filipina to reach the fourth round of a Grand Slam singles event. Reflecting on her title defence ending, Swiatek admitted “s**t happens,” blaming uncharacteristic net errors while acknowledging Eala’s fearless display. The six-time Grand Slam champion said she failed to find the right balance in crucial moments, particularly during the opening-set tiebreak, where Eala played with greater courage. Eala now faces 2024 Wimbledon finalist Jasmine Paolini, while Swiatek’s early exit raises fresh questions over her consistency.

Iran issued a fresh warning to the United States and Israel during the funeral ceremonies of late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ei, with IRGC Navy Commander Rear Admiral Ali Ozmaei declaring that “divine retribution” against both nations was near. In a message carried by Iranian state media, Ozmaei said Iran’s armed forces had renewed their commitment to Khamenei’s legacy and would continue defending the Islamic nation. Speaking on behalf of personnel guarding the strategic Strait of Hormuz, he described the funeral as a renewed pledge to uphold Khamenei’s ideals and resist what he called the front of “arrogance and disbelief.” Khamenei was killed in coordinated US-Israeli air strikes on Tehran on February 28, 2026.
